Eco-Soap Bank Lebanon launched in collaboration with 25 partner hotels
The Eco-Soap Bank collects used soap bars from hotels and guesthouses, sanitizes and processes them into new ones and donates them to those in need.
The Third Edition Of The Beirut Restaurants Festival
The Beirut Restaurants Festival is returning to the capital for its third edition celebrating the city’s vibrant food scene, on September 28 – 30, 2018. The event is set to host more than 50 of the best restaurants, cafés, pastry shops and bars at Mar Mikhael’s iconic Trainstation.

Salon Du Chocolat Beirut
Salon Du Chocolat Beirut is returning for its fifth edition, showcasing the latest in chocolate, pastry and confectionery. Bringing together professional chocolate tasters, chocolatiers and enthusiasts, Salon du Chocolat showcases the products of more than 60 exhibitors and comprises several events.
Zejd Olive Oil Awarded
A home-grown brand, Zejd offers customers visiting its flagship store, House of Zejd, extra virgin olive oils, as well as exquisitely flavored oils, produced from a wide range of fruity olives, cultivated in the groves of the Akkar region of northern Lebanon.
